29 #include "efiboot.h"
30 
31 static EFI_GRAPHICS_OUTPUT_PROTOCOL *gop = NULL;
32 
33 void
efi_gop_probe(void)34 efi_gop_probe(void)
35 {
36 	EFI_HANDLE *gop_handle;
37 	UINTN ngop_handle;
38 	EFI_STATUS status;
39 
40 	status = LibLocateHandle(ByProtocol, &GraphicsOutputProtocol, NULL,
41 	    &ngop_handle, &gop_handle);
42 	if (EFI_ERROR(status) || ngop_handle == 0) {
43 		return;
44 	}
45 
46 	for (size_t n = 0; n < ngop_handle; n++) {
47 		status = uefi_call_wrapper(BS->HandleProtocol, 3,
48 		    gop_handle[n], &GraphicsOutputProtocol, (void **)&gop);
49 		if (EFI_ERROR(status) || gop->Mode == NULL) {
50 			gop = NULL;
51 			continue;
52 		} else {
53 			break;
54 		}
55 	}
56 }
57 
58 static uint32_t
efi_gop_bpp(EFI_GRAPHICS_OUTPUT_MODE_INFORMATION * info)59 efi_gop_bpp(EFI_GRAPHICS_OUTPUT_MODE_INFORMATION *info)
60 {
61 	if (info->PixelFormat == PixelRedGreenBlueReserved8BitPerColor ||
62 	    info->PixelFormat == PixelBlueGreenRedReserved8BitPerColor) {
63 		return 24;
64 	}
65 
66 	return popcount32(info->PixelInformation.RedMask) +
67 	    popcount32(info->PixelInformation.GreenMask) +
68 	    popcount32(info->PixelInformation.BlueMask);
69 }
70 
71 static void
efi_gop_printmode(UINT32 mode,EFI_GRAPHICS_OUTPUT_MODE_INFORMATION * info)72 efi_gop_printmode(UINT32 mode, EFI_GRAPHICS_OUTPUT_MODE_INFORMATION *info)
73 {
74 	char buf[sizeof("NNNNN: HHHHHxVVVVV BB")];
75 
76 	snprintf(buf, sizeof(buf), "%-5u: %ux%u %u", mode,
77 	    info->HorizontalResolution, info->VerticalResolution,
78 	    efi_gop_bpp(info));
79 
80 	printf("%-21s", buf);
81 }
82 
83 void
efi_gop_show(void)84 efi_gop_show(void)
85 {
86 	if (gop == NULL) {
87 		return;
88 	}
89 
90 	command_printtab("GOP", "");
91 	efi_gop_printmode(gop->Mode->Mode, gop->Mode->Info);
92 	if (gop->Mode->FrameBufferBase != 0) {
93 		printf(" (0x%lx,0x%lx)",
94 		    (unsigned long)gop->Mode->FrameBufferBase,
95 		    (unsigned long)gop->Mode->FrameBufferSize);
96 	}
97 	printf("\n");
98 }
99 
100 void
efi_gop_dump(void)101 efi_gop_dump(void)
102 {
103 	EFI_STATUS status;
104 	EFI_GRAPHICS_OUTPUT_MODE_INFORMATION *info;
105 	UINTN size;
106 
107 	if (gop == NULL) {
108 		return;
109 	}
110 
111 	for (UINT32 mode = 0; mode < gop->Mode->MaxMode; mode++) {
112 		status = uefi_call_wrapper(gop->QueryMode, 4, gop, mode,
113 		    &size, &info);
114 		if (EFI_ERROR(status)) {
115 			continue;
116 		}
117 		if (mode == gop->Mode->Mode) {
118 			printf(" -> ");
119 		} else {
120 			printf("    ");
121 		}
122 		efi_gop_printmode(mode, info);
123 		if (mode != gop->Mode->MaxMode - 1 &&
124 		    mode % 3 == 2) {
125 			printf("\n");
126 		}
127 	}
128 	printf("\n");
129 }
130 
131 void
efi_gop_setmode(UINT32 mode)132 efi_gop_setmode(UINT32 mode)
133 {
134 	EFI_STATUS status;
135 
136 	if (gop == NULL) {
137 		return;
138 	}
139 
140 	status = uefi_call_wrapper(gop->SetMode, 2, gop, mode);
141 	if (EFI_ERROR(status)) {
142 		printf("Failed to set video mode: %ld\n", (long)status);
143 	}
144 }
